#92104e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#92104e is composed of 57.3% red, 6.3%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89% magenta, 46.6%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 331.4 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 31.8%. #92104e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ff209c with #250000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#92104e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#92104e has RGB values of R:146, G:16,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.47,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9572430.

Shades and Tints of #92104e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050102 is the darkest color, while #fef2f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#92104e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#544e51 is the less saturated color, while #9e044d is the most saturated one.
